Sculpture in Context at Glasnevin

Sculpture in Context at the National Botanic Gardens showcases the work of Irish and International artists in one of the most prestigious outdoor sculpture exhibitions in Ireland. The gardens are not only a botanical paradise, but a quiet oasis just 3.5km from the centre of a modern European City. The 50 acre site gives visitors an opportunity to ramble, explore, and find sculptures throughout the gardens.

Over 120 sculptures are displayed in the gardens, ponds, Great Palm House, and Curvilinear Range of glasshouses, while the smaller pieces are exhibited in the gallery above the visitor’s centre.
